hey guys my jjs are dead i have only used the 78 sb a handful of times and when i was playin the other night i heard a hiss powered down while i was on the phone to john at sozo, the next day i got a hummm powered down then next there was no sound so i thought at first it was my pre tubes switched them round sound was back but that bloody hummm was still there, so i thought today i ain't gonna be scared of that amp and put my old itt el34's back in and RESULT the amp was working peacefully i realised how bright those jjs are compared to the old itt's.
but my point here is i ordered those tubes on the 17th of may 2005 with my birthday money and it is nearly Christmas and they are dead and unfortunately i don't have any money for new tubes but the itts will do for now. BTW the jjs only had barely 5 hours on them
